Frequently Asked Questions
What is the population of ZIP code 19405?
ZIP code 19405 (Pennsylvania) has a population of 5,110 (2022 Census data).
What is the median household income in 19405?
The median household income in ZIP code 19405 is $97,564 per year.
How much is rent in ZIP code 19405?
The median monthly rent in 19405 is $1,398.
What is the median home value in 19405?
The median home value in ZIP code 19405 is $301,000.
What is the poverty rate in 19405?
The poverty rate in ZIP code 19405 is 18.7%.
